Very nice park. I think the best time to visit is in mid April. Since the trail is completely exposed, April is not that hot. Also you can see a lot of wild flowers, even Poppy. The vista loop is a must stop where you can have a great view of South San Jose.
Beautiful place with nice trails. Trails are good for all different skill levels. It does get hot out there with minimal shade so take plenty of water for yourself, kids, and any dogs you might be bringing with you!
Beautiful park. Lots of different trails, lots of different ways to go. There are some amazing views of the San Jose area and the hills. On a clear day day you can see all the way from San Francisco to Morgan Hill. Yes really! The biggest hill-climb is steep. Worth it. Great group picnic area. Great parking. Bring a bottle of Gatorade to place a waze away from the picnic area to entertain the yellow jacket bees. Restrooms: Slush and Honeydippers. Picnic area: Gorgeous covered tables and benches. Drinking fountain and two BBQ pits.
Nice place for an evening hike in the bay. Tales about an hr and 50 mins to complete the loop. Can see a lot of wild flowers in the season, nice views of the city from the top and spot bunnies and birds on the way.
Saw a large bloom of orange poppies in the hillside by the Stiles Ranch parking lot. Hiking up the Stiles Ranch trail goes right into the bloom area. Saw some nice views and other wildflowers as I continued along a loop trail back to parking lot.
Lovely place for a hike or MTB ride can be technical though. Best time of the year is spring when poppies are out. Main lot has a parking fee.
Right next to where I grew up and where my parents still live. Parking is $6. You can park in the neighborhood below and walk/bike up for free though steep incline on the way up is no joke. Hiking trails, biking, equestrian trails, picnic benches and pavilion areas. In the summer for a few years they used to do movies in the park up here at dusk. Currently not anymore. California poppies sprouting up around end of March/beginning April.
This is one of my favourite parks in South Bay. I went there today 4/29. Peak bloom passed but there are still awesome wild flowers along Rocky Ridge trail
